Shakespeare Gardens is located in the Wynton M. Blount Cultural Park in the heart of the South, Montgomery, Alabama. The Shakespeare Gardens will serve as a venue for a variety of events from non-amplified music concerts, lectures, and theatrical productions to private events including weddings and receptions. It has 56,700 square foot garden complex & has various plants & herbs. The scene outline for The Shakespeare Gardens was made by Edwina von Gal and Company of New York and elements plants and blossoms, for example, Roses, Narcissus, and leek. Medlar and Pomegranate trees will also grow in the gardens, Leafy Bowers, woven with Willow, Honeysuckle, and white and red roses clinging to clamshell-shaped willow arbors provide a shady place for park visitors to sit and relax. Among them are 8,000 Narcissus bulbs covering 6,700 square feet. Another 1,000 square feet of bulbs include Asiatic Lilies and Chives. Surrounding a six-tiered 325-seat amphitheater with rock ledge seats are 4,000 Catlin Sedges, 4,790 Yellow Archangels, and 1,285 Moneyworts used as ground covers, along with 570 Rosemary and Lavender plants. A canopy of 55 trees will shade the garden and amphitheater and will be at their height of color at different seasons of the year. More than 200 magnificent garden shrubs are there.

Public restrooms for park visitors have been added as part of the new cultural park venue. The facility features a stone building and, like the amphitheater stage building, is covered by a conical shaped thatched roof and features special Medieval chandeliers. About 12 inches of special thatch roofing consists of Turkish water reed and English combed wheat.

The English-style buildings in the Gardens were designed by Robert McAlpine of McAlpine Tankersley Architects of Montgomery. Overall construction was managed by Taylor Dawson of Andrew and Dawson Construction Company of Montgomery. The extensively lighted amphitheater and gardens in the Wynton M. Blount Cultural Park will be open from 9 a.m. to 9 p.m. for individuals and group tours. The amphitheater features two crow's nest lighting poles typical of the period except for the construction material. Additional, smaller garden sites scattered along walking trails to be located throughout the park will eventually be made available to Montgomery area garden clubs who wish to participate in the further development of the 300-acre park.
